Overview: Responsible for performing moderately complex calculations, analysis and actuarial research used for pricing and financial forecasting with limited direct supervisory review.
Responsibilities: <ul> <li>Perform moderately complex actuarial analyses and calculations using knowledge and demonstrated application of actuarial methods and practices, determining priorities and procedures.</li> <li>Ensure completeness, accuracy and appropriateness of all insurance data used in the production of outputs; recommend improvements to data as needed. Independently identify actuarial problems and associate actions and solutions; consider internal, external and customer impacts. Independently communicate to stakeholders.</li> <li>Assess and implement efficiency enhancing processes where available.</li> <li>Respond to requests from internal departments; prioritize and review work of peers.</li> <li>May provide technical guidance to less experienced professionals and technicians.</li> <li>Remain current on actuarial techniques, seek development and improvement opportunities and understand corporate/cross-functional objectives and cultural beliefs.</li> <li>Other duties may be assigned.</li> </ul>
Requirements: <ul> <li>Bachelor's Degree in Actuarial Science or related area.</li> <li>Three (3) years actuarial experience, including at least one year BCN/BCBSM actuarial experience or comparableexperience at another company.</li> <li>Earned at least three (3) course credits towards the attainment of the FSA designation and is a member, in good standing, of the Actuarial Development Program.</li> </ul> <p><em>All qualified applicants will receive consideration for employment without regard to, among other grounds, race, color, religion, sex, national origin, sexual orientation, age, gender identity, protected veteran status or status as an individual with a disability.</em></p>
